Indicate whether the statement below is true or false, explain why. Convenience samples are generally not representative of the population
a.False; convenience samples are only representative of small populations.
b. False; convenience samples are usually representative of the population since those readily available are typically the majority. c.True d. False; convenience samples are generally very representative of the populations since they tend to be unbiased.

Answers

The statement "Convenience samples are generally not representative of the population" is true.

Convenience samples are a type of non-probability sampling in which the researcher selects participants based on their convenience. This means that the researcher selects participants who are easy to reach or who are available at the time of the study. Convenience samples are often used in research because they are quick and easy to collect.

However, convenience samples are not representative of the population because they do not include all members of the population.

For example, if a researcher is interested in studying the effects of a new medication on people with high blood pressure, they might select participants from a convenience sample of people who are easy to reach, such as people who are already taking medication for high blood pressure. However, this convenience sample would not be representative of the population of people with high blood pressure because it would not include people who are not taking medication for high blood pressure.

Here are the reasons why convenience samples are generally not representative of the population:

Bias: Convenience samples are often biased because the researcher selects participants who are easy to reach or who are available at the time of the study. This can lead to a sample that is not representative of the population because it may include more people from certain groups, such as people who are more educated or people who are more likely to respond to surveys.

Small sample size: Convenience samples are often small in size, which can make it difficult to generalize the results of the study to the population.

Heterogeneity: Convenience samples are often heterogeneous, which means that they include people from different backgrounds and with different experiences. This can make it difficult to identify patterns or trends in the data.

If you are conducting a research study, it is important to use a sampling method that will give you a representative sample of the population. Probability sampling methods, such as simple random sampling and stratified random sampling, are more likely to give you a representative sample than convenience sampling.

Percentages

To find a percentage of a given number, the procedure is multiplying the percentage by the number and divide by 100.

Casey earns 8.15% commission as a real estate agent on each sale she makes. When she finally sold a house for $877,000, her commission is calculated as follows:

commission = 8.15*877,000/100 = 71,475.5

Casey earned $71,475.50 in commissions for this sale
